There is another route now that I would expect to become more popular.

You can get an IR(R) after 25 hours post PPL. You can then use your hour building to fly IFR hours which count both towards the 100 hour CPL requirement and the CBIR. All this can be done before the ATPL's as well as the MEP leaving only a 15 hour CBIR course to do after the last exam. You may need more than 15 hours but it is still better than the 55 hour course.

The CPL is then reduced by 10 hours as you have an IR.
